UserDataPaths Clase
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Devuelve rutas de acceso completas para carpetas de datos de usuario comunes. Las carpetas de datos de usuario se basan en el patrón de nomenclatura KNOWNFOLDERID .
public ref class UserDataPaths s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 327680)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
class UserDataPaths final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 327680)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Threading(Windows.Foundation.Metadata.ThreadingModel.Both)]
public sealed class UserDataPaths
Public NotInheritable Class UserDataPaths
- Herencia
- Atributos
Requisitos de Windows
| Requisitos | Description |
|---|---|
| Familia de dispositivos |
Windows 10 Fall Creators Update (se introdujo en la versión 10.0.16299.0)
|
| API contract |
Windows.Foundation.UniversalApiContract (se introdujo en la versión v5.0)
|
Comentarios
Esta clase contiene métodos y propiedades que devuelven rutas de acceso coherentes con las que usaría una aplicación de escritorio.
Propiedades
| Nombre | Description |
|---|---|
| CameraRoll |
Obtiene la ruta de acceso a la carpeta Camera Roll de un usuario. |
| Cookies |
Obtiene la ruta de acceso a la carpeta de datos de la aplicación Cookies de un usuario. |
| Desktop |
Obtiene la ruta de acceso a la carpeta Escritorio de un usuario. |
| Documents |
Obtiene la ruta de acceso a la carpeta Documentos de un usuario. |
| Downloads |
Obtiene la ruta de acceso a la carpeta Descargas de un usuario. |
| Favorites |
Obtiene la ruta de acceso a la carpeta Favoritos de un usuario. |
| History |
Obtiene la ruta de acceso a la carpeta Historial de un usuario. |
| InternetCache |
Obtiene la ruta de acceso a la carpeta Archivos temporales de Internet de un usuario. |
| LocalAppData |
Obtiene la ruta de acceso a la carpeta de datos de la aplicación local de un usuario. |
| LocalAppDataLow |
Obtiene la ruta de acceso a la carpeta de datos de la aplicación LocalLow de un usuario. |
| Music |
Obtiene la ruta de acceso a la carpeta Música de un usuario. |
| Pictures |
Obtiene la ruta de acceso a la carpeta Imágenes de un usuario. |
| Profile |
Obtiene la ruta de acceso al perfil de un usuario en la máquina. |
| Recent |
Obtiene la ruta de acceso a la carpeta Elementos recientes de un usuario. |
| RoamingAppData |
Obtiene la ruta de acceso a la carpeta de datos de la aplicación móvil de un usuario. |
| SavedPictures |
Obtiene la ruta de acceso a la carpeta Imágenes guardadas de un usuario. |
| Screenshots |
Obtiene la ruta de acceso a la carpeta Capturas de pantalla de un usuario. |
| Templates |
Obtiene la ruta de acceso a la carpeta Plantillas comunes de un usuario. |
| Videos |
Obtiene la ruta de acceso a la carpeta Vídeos de un usuario. |
Métodos
| Nombre | Description |
|---|---|
| GetDefault() |
Obtiene las rutas de acceso a las distintas carpetas de datos de un usuario. Use este método para máquinas de usuario único. |
| GetForUser(User) |
Obtiene las rutas de acceso a las distintas carpetas de datos de un usuario. Use este método para máquinas multiusuario. |